Chitranhal

Chitranhal is a village located in Lingsugur taluka of Raichur district in Karnataka, India. It is situated 20km away from sub-district headquarter Lingsugur (tehsildar office) and 110km away from district headquarter Raichur. As per 2009 stats, Neeranakera is the gram panchayat of Chitranhal village.

About Chitranhal

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Chitranhal is 600426. The village spans a total geographical area of 676.35 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 584122. Lingsugur is nearest town to Chitranhal village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 20km away.

Population of Chitranhal

According to the 2011 Census, Chitranhal has a total population of about 881, with approximately 439 males and 442 females. The sex ratio is around 1006 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 134 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 334 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 53. The overall literacy rate is approximately 58.46%, with male literacy at about 71.07% and female literacy near 45.93%. There are around 157 households in the village. Connectivity of Chitranhal

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Chitranhal. As per the 2011 stats, Chitranhal had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
